Cycle the Kurushima Kaikyo Bridge – Shimanami Kaido, Japan!



The entire Shimanami Kaido one-way route is 75 kilometers, from Onomichi City in Hiroshima to Imabari City in Ehime, Shikoku, while crossing over six islands and six massive suspension bridges. The Kurushima Kaikyo Bridge is the 6th bridge before you reach Imabari. It is the world’s longest suspension bridge at 4,105 meters and straddles two smaller islands before connecting Oshima Island to Imabari City, Ehime Prefecture on Shikoku Island. If you are planning to visit Japan or presently live in Japan and enjoy cycling, the “Shimanami Kaido” is a must on your bucket list!
